Output eb8d31cc24f6d38b45ba5e586b83fab78938f26b1e3a941bc29588e670dca115:0

value
59665871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e1d0b96d9e3bfa59b9a70621830378931921482 OP_EQUAL
address
38p3RcBE3DDie4i3haj2KjmUGPZCp4R3ug
transaction
eb8d31cc24f6d38b45ba5e586b83fab78938f26b1e3a941bc29588e670dca115
spent
true